Nov 7, 2024 Information hub

Vuln Management: Essential for Cybersecurity in 2025

In today’s rapidly evolving digital landscape, cybersecurity threats are more prevalent than ever. With the increasing sophistication of cyberattacks, organizations must be proactive in identifying and mitigating potential vulnerabilities in their systems. This is where vulnerability management (commonly referred to as “vuln management”) comes into play.

Vulnerability management is a critical component of any organization’s cybersecurity strategy. It involves the continuous process of identifying, evaluating, treating, and reporting on security vulnerabilities in systems and software. The goal is to reduce the risk of exploitation by malicious actors, thereby protecting sensitive data and maintaining the integrity of the organization’s infrastructure.

In this blog post, we will explore the importance of vuln management, its relevance in today’s cybersecurity landscape, and how organizations can implement effective vulnerability management programs. We will also discuss current trends, challenges, and future developments in the field, providing actionable insights for businesses looking to enhance their security posture.


The Importance of Vulnerability Management in Today’s Cybersecurity Landscape

What is Vulnerability Management?

Vulnerability management is the process of identifying, assessing, prioritizing, and mitigating vulnerabilities in an organization’s IT environment. These vulnerabilities can exist in software, hardware, networks, and even human processes. The goal is to minimize the attack surface and reduce the likelihood of a successful cyberattack.

The process typically involves the following steps:

  1. Identification: Scanning systems and networks to detect vulnerabilities.
  2. Assessment: Evaluating the severity and potential impact of identified vulnerabilities.
  3. Prioritization: Determining which vulnerabilities pose the greatest risk and should be addressed first.
  4. Remediation: Applying patches, updates, or other fixes to eliminate or mitigate vulnerabilities.
  5. Reporting: Documenting the vulnerabilities and the actions taken to address them.

Why is Vulnerability Management Critical?

In 2022 alone, over 20,000 new vulnerabilities were reported, according to the National Vulnerability Database (NVD). This staggering number highlights the sheer volume of potential threats that organizations face daily. Without a robust vuln management program, businesses are left exposed to cyberattacks that can lead to data breaches, financial losses, and reputational damage.

Some key reasons why vulnerability management is essential include:

  • Preventing Data Breaches: Vulnerabilities are often the entry points for cybercriminals. By identifying and addressing these weaknesses, organizations can prevent unauthorized access to sensitive data.
  • Compliance Requirements: Many industries are subject to regulatory requirements (e.g., GDPR, HIPAA, PCI-DSS) that mandate regular vulnerability assessments and remediation efforts.
  • Cost Savings: The cost of a data breach can be astronomical. According to IBM’s 2022 Cost of a Data Breach Report, the average cost of a breach is $4.35 million. Proactively managing vulnerabilities can save organizations from these costly incidents.
  • Maintaining Customer Trust: In an era where data privacy is paramount, customers expect businesses to protect their information. A robust vuln management program helps build and maintain trust with clients and stakeholders.

The Vulnerability Management Lifecycle

1. Identification

The first step in the vuln management process is identifying vulnerabilities. This is typically done through automated tools such as vulnerability scanners, which scan an organization’s systems, networks, and applications for known vulnerabilities. These tools compare the organization’s assets against a database of known vulnerabilities, such as the Common Vulnerabilities and Exposures (CVE) list.

Common Vulnerability Scanning Tools:

  • Nessus: A widely used vulnerability scanner that identifies vulnerabilities in operating systems, applications, and networks.
  • Qualys: A cloud-based platform that provides continuous vulnerability scanning and monitoring.
  • OpenVAS: An open-source vulnerability scanner that offers comprehensive scanning capabilities.

2. Assessment

Once vulnerabilities are identified, the next step is to assess their severity and potential impact. Not all vulnerabilities are created equal—some may pose a significant risk, while others may be relatively benign. To assess the risk, organizations often use the Common Vulnerability Scoring System (CVSS), which assigns a score to each vulnerability based on factors such as exploitability, impact, and complexity.

CVSS Scoring Breakdown:

CVSS Score Severity Level
0.0 None
0.1-3.9 Low
4.0-6.9 Medium
7.0-8.9 High
9.0-10.0 Critical

3. Prioritization

With a list of vulnerabilities and their associated risk scores, organizations must prioritize which vulnerabilities to address first. This is where vuln management becomes more strategic. Factors to consider when prioritizing vulnerabilities include:

  • Severity: High and critical vulnerabilities should be addressed first.
  • Exploit Availability: If an exploit for a vulnerability is publicly available, it should be prioritized.
  • Asset Criticality: Vulnerabilities in critical systems (e.g., servers, databases) should take precedence over less important assets.
  • Business Impact: Consider the potential business impact if a vulnerability is exploited.

4. Remediation

Remediation involves taking action to fix or mitigate vulnerabilities. This can include applying patches, updating software, reconfiguring systems, or implementing compensating controls. In some cases, vulnerabilities may not have an immediate fix, in which case organizations may need to implement temporary workarounds to reduce the risk.

Common Remediation Actions:

  • Patching: Applying software updates to fix vulnerabilities.
  • Configuration Changes: Adjusting system settings to reduce exposure.
  • Network Segmentation: Isolating vulnerable systems to limit the potential impact of an exploit.

5. Reporting and Continuous Monitoring

The final step in the vuln management lifecycle is reporting on the vulnerabilities and the actions taken to address them. This is important for maintaining transparency and ensuring that all stakeholders are aware of the organization’s security posture. Additionally, vulnerability management is not a one-time process—it requires continuous monitoring and regular scans to identify new vulnerabilities as they emerge.


Current Trends in Vulnerability Management

1. Automation and AI in Vulnerability Management

As the number of vulnerabilities continues to grow, manual vulnerability management processes are becoming increasingly impractical. To keep up with the volume of threats, organizations are turning to automation and artificial intelligence (AI) to streamline the vuln management process.

  • Automated Scanning: Tools like Qualys and Nessus now offer automated scanning capabilities that continuously monitor systems for vulnerabilities.
  • AI-Driven Prioritization: AI can help organizations prioritize vulnerabilities by analyzing factors such as exploit availability, asset criticality, and historical attack patterns.

2. Integration with DevSecOps

As organizations adopt DevOps practices to accelerate software development, there is a growing need to integrate security into the development process. This has given rise to DevSecOps, which emphasizes the importance of addressing vulnerabilities early in the software development lifecycle.

  • Shift-Left Security: By integrating vulnerability scanning into the development pipeline, organizations can identify and fix vulnerabilities before they make it into production.
  • Continuous Integration/Continuous Deployment (CI/CD): Vulnerability management tools are increasingly being integrated into CI/CD pipelines to ensure that security is a continuous process.

3. Cloud Vulnerability Management

With the widespread adoption of cloud computing, organizations are facing new challenges in managing vulnerabilities in cloud environments. Cloud infrastructure is dynamic and constantly changing, making it difficult to maintain visibility into potential vulnerabilities.

  • Cloud-Native Security Tools: Tools like AWS Inspector and Azure Security Center are designed to help organizations identify and remediate vulnerabilities in cloud environments.
  • Container Security: As organizations adopt containerization technologies like Docker and Kubernetes, there is a growing need to manage vulnerabilities in containerized environments.

Challenges in Vulnerability Management

1. Volume of Vulnerabilities

One of the biggest challenges in vuln management is the sheer volume of vulnerabilities that organizations must contend with. With thousands of new vulnerabilities being discovered each year, it can be overwhelming for security teams to keep up.

2. Patch Management

While patching is one of the most effective ways to remediate vulnerabilities, it is not always straightforward. Patches may not be available for all vulnerabilities, and applying patches can sometimes disrupt business operations. Additionally, organizations with large, complex IT environments may struggle to keep track of which systems need to be patched.

3. Resource Constraints

Many organizations, particularly small and medium-sized businesses, lack the resources to implement a comprehensive vuln management program. Security teams may be understaffed, and there may not be enough budget to invest in the necessary tools and technologies.

4. False Positives

Vulnerability scanners are not perfect, and they can sometimes generate false positives—vulnerabilities that are flagged but do not actually exist. This can lead to wasted time and effort as security teams chase down non-existent issues.


Future Developments in Vulnerability Management

1. Zero Trust Architecture

As organizations move towards a Zero Trust security model, vulnerability management will play a key role in ensuring that systems and users are continuously verified and monitored. In a Zero Trust environment, no user or system is trusted by default, and vulnerabilities must be addressed promptly to maintain security.

2. Machine Learning and Predictive Analytics

Machine learning and predictive analytics are expected to play a larger role in vuln management in the coming years. These technologies can help organizations predict which vulnerabilities are most likely to be exploited and prioritize them accordingly.

3. Increased Focus on Supply Chain Security

Recent high-profile attacks, such as the SolarWinds breach, have highlighted the importance of securing the software supply chain. Vulnerability management will need to evolve to address the risks associated with third-party software and dependencies.


Benefits of an Effective Vulnerability Management Program

Implementing a robust vuln management program offers several key benefits:

  • Reduced Risk of Cyberattacks: By identifying and addressing vulnerabilities, organizations can significantly reduce their attack surface and lower the risk of a successful cyberattack.
  • Improved Compliance: Many regulatory frameworks require organizations to conduct regular vulnerability assessments and remediation efforts. A vuln management program helps ensure compliance with these requirements.
  • Enhanced Security Posture: Vulnerability management is a proactive approach to security that helps organizations stay ahead of potential threats.
  • Cost Savings: Preventing a data breach is far less expensive than dealing with the aftermath. A vuln management program can save organizations from the financial and reputational costs of a breach.

Conclusion

Vulnerability management is a critical component of any organization’s cybersecurity strategy. In an era where cyber threats are constantly evolving, businesses must be proactive in identifying and addressing vulnerabilities in their systems. By implementing a comprehensive vuln management program, organizations can reduce their risk of cyberattacks, improve compliance, and enhance their overall security posture.

Key takeaways for organizations looking to improve their vulnerability management efforts include:

  • Automate where possible: Leverage automated tools to continuously scan for vulnerabilities and streamline the remediation process.
  • Prioritize effectively: Not all vulnerabilities are created equal. Focus on addressing high-risk vulnerabilities first.
  • Integrate with DevSecOps: Incorporate vulnerability management into the software development lifecycle to catch vulnerabilities early.
  • Stay informed: Keep up with the latest trends and developments in vulnerability management to ensure your organization is prepared for emerging threats.

By following these best practices, organizations can build a strong foundation for vulnerability management and protect themselves from the ever-growing threat of cyberattacks.

Protect your business assets and data with Securityium's comprehensive IT security solutions!

img